Gopuff

Gopuff

Gopuff is an instant commerce platform that delivers groceries, alcohol, home essentials, and more to consumers in minutes. With a wide range of products including cleaning supplies, medicine, pet care, beauty items, and local brands, Gopuff offers a u...

Food Products
10K-50K
Founded 2013
$2400M raised

Description

  • Own and advance systems that improve delivery efficiency across driver pay, routing, delivery windows, and retention.
  • Design and deploy AI agents that make real-time logistics decisions using LLM reasoning and structured optimization.
  • Build prediction models and pipelines for prep time, transit time, total delivery duration, and ETA accuracy.
  • Develop dynamic driver incentive and pay systems that balance earnings, speed, and unit economics.
  • Create experimentation frameworks to test pay structures, bonus triggers, incentive timing, and gamification approaches.
  • Design gamification and engagement systems including streaks, leaderboards, tiered rewards, and milestone bonuses.
  • Build retention systems such as churn prediction, targeted interventions, onboarding optimization, and loyalty programs.
  • Architect intelligent dispatching and order prioritization systems based on proximity, capacity, route efficiency, and completion time.
  • Develop APIs, data pipelines, and microservices that support high-volume delivery decisions.
  • Collaborate with Data Science, Operations, and Product teams to translate business goals into production systems.

Requirements

  • 5+ years of software engineering experience, with meaningful work in optimization, logistics, marketplace dynamics, or applied ML systems.
  • Hands-on experience building AI agents, LLM-powered workflows, or autonomous decision-making systems.
  • Strong fundamentals in algorithms, data structures, and system design.
  • Experience owning services end-to-end, from database schema to deployment pipeline.
  • Proficiency in Python, Go, or TypeScript.
  • Experience with ML frameworks such as PyTorch or scikit-learn.
  • Experience with data tools such as SQL, Spark, or dbt.
  • Experience with real-time systems, event-driven architectures, or streaming platforms such as Kafka, Flink, or Kinesis.
  • Background in operations research, combinatorial optimization, or vehicle routing problems is preferred.
  • Experience with multi-agent systems, reinforcement learning, or simulation environments for logistics is preferred.
  • Experience designing gamification systems, loyalty programs, or behavioral nudge frameworks is preferred.
  • Familiarity with delivery or gig-economy platforms and driver supply-demand dynamics is preferred.
  • Prior work with geospatial data, mapping APIs, or travel-time estimation models is preferred.

Benefits

  • Hybrid base salary range of $175,000-$195,000, or remote base salary range of $155,000-$175,000.
  • Eligible for a discretionary annual cash bonus.
  • Participation in Gopuff’s equity incentive plan.
  • Medical, dental, and vision insurance.
  • 401(k) retirement savings plan.
  • HSA or FSA eligibility, plus long- and short-term disability insurance.
  • Mental health benefits, EAP support, and fitness reimbursement.
  • Flexible PTO and a 25% employee discount with FAM Membership.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Senior Software Engineer, Windows/Desktop Applications - Hanoi, Vietnam

Speechify 51-250 Internet Software & Services

Speechify is hiring a Windows Desktop Software Engineer to help design, build, and evolve its accessible text-to-speech product for millions of users in a fully distributed environment.

C# C++ CI/CD .NET
10 minutes ago

Software Engineer, iOS Core Product - Kharkiv, Ukraine

Speechify 51-250 Internet Software & Services

Speechify is hiring a Senior iOS Engineer to help scale its widely used text-to-speech app, improve the user experience, and contribute to product decisions for a fast-growing, fully distributed team.

CI/CD Git iOS Swift SwiftUI
10 minutes ago

Senior Software Engineer (Go)

Form3 251-1K Diversified Financial Services

Form3 is hiring a Senior Software Engineer to help build and operate the cloud-native infrastructure behind its real-time global payments platform.

AWS Azure BDD CockroachDB Elasticsearch Flux GCP GitHub Go HashiCorp Vault Java Kubernetes Microservices Prometheus TDD Terraform
10 minutes ago

Software Engineer, iOS Core Product - Singapore, Singapore

Speechify 51-250 Internet Software & Services

Speechify is hiring a Senior iOS Engineer to help scale and evolve its high-traffic text-to-speech iOS app for a large global user base in a fully distributed, fast-moving product team.

CI/CD Git iOS Swift SwiftUI
10 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ers